Table of Contents
Scaling CrewAI across multiple departmental teams can significantly enhance collaboration, efficiency, and decision-making within an organization. However, it requires strategic planning and implementation to ensure seamless integration and optimal performance. Here are some essential tips to help you successfully expand CrewAI across your organization.
1. Assess Organizational Needs
Begin by evaluating the specific needs of each department. Understand their workflows, challenges, and goals to tailor CrewAI functionalities accordingly. This assessment ensures that the tool adds value and addresses unique departmental requirements.
2. Standardize Processes and Protocols
Develop standardized procedures for using CrewAI across departments. Clear protocols help maintain consistency, reduce confusion, and facilitate smoother onboarding for new teams. Document these standards and make them easily accessible.
3. Provide Comprehensive Training
Offer training sessions tailored to each department's use cases. Ensure that team members understand how to utilize CrewAI effectively, including best practices, troubleshooting, and security measures. Ongoing support and refresher courses can reinforce learning.
4. Implement Role-Based Access Controls
Set up role-based permissions to control access to sensitive data and functionalities. This approach safeguards information, ensures compliance, and empowers departments to manage their workflows independently while maintaining overall security.
5. Foster Interdepartmental Communication
Encourage open communication channels between departments. Use CrewAI's collaboration features to facilitate sharing insights, updates, and feedback. Regular meetings and updates can help identify issues early and promote a culture of cooperation.
6. Monitor Usage and Gather Feedback
Track how each department uses CrewAI and gather feedback to identify areas for improvement. Use analytics and user surveys to understand adoption rates, feature utilization, and pain points. Continuous monitoring allows for iterative enhancements.
7. Scale Gradually
Expand CrewAI deployment in phases, starting with pilot departments. This approach allows you to address unforeseen challenges early and refine processes before full-scale implementation. Phased scaling minimizes disruptions and maximizes success.
8. Maintain Flexibility and Adaptability
Remain open to adjustments based on departmental feedback and changing organizational needs. Flexibility ensures that CrewAI continues to serve its purpose effectively as your organization evolves.
Conclusion
Successfully scaling CrewAI across multiple departmental teams requires careful planning, ongoing support, and a willingness to adapt. By assessing needs, standardizing processes, and fostering communication, organizations can unlock the full potential of CrewAI to drive collaboration and productivity organization-wide.